Aghitu is a village in Armenia[1]. Aghitu has Wikipedia articles in 12 language editions, a strong signal of global cultural recognition.[2]
Key Facts
- Aghitu is located in Syunik Province[3].
- Aghitu is in the country of Armenia[4].
- Aghitu is on the body of water Vorotan River[5].
